Any other suggestions or ideas?You cannot use the BLKRRPART ioctl while any partition of the device is open. However you can use BLKPG_ADD_PARTITION to add a new partition providing it doesn't overlap any existing partition. Unfortunately parted doesn't use this ioctl, nor am I aware of anything which does. (Google suggests something called DeviceKit does, but I know nothing about that). You could write a program which reads the the partition table and tries to add each partition individually. Some might fail but others might succeed. ... or maybe you don't need to- 'partx' in util-linux-ng seems to do what you want.
